How Is The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market Segmented?
The wireless telecommunication carriers market covered in this report is segmented –
1) By Type: Cellular Or Mobile Telephone Services, Wireless Internet Services
2) By Product: Voice, Data
3) By Technology: 3G, 4G, 5G
4) By Application: Household, Commercial
Subsegments:
1) By Cellular Or Mobile Telephone Services: Postpaid Services, Prepaid Services, Mobile Virtual Network Operators (MVNOs)
2) By Wireless Internet Services: Mobile Broadband Services, Fixed Wireless Access Services, Data-Only Plans
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market Driver: Expanding Mobile Device Use Drives Growth In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market
The increasing use of mobile devices is expected to propel the growth of the wireless telecommunication carriers market going forward. A mobile device is a handheld computing device that is small enough to be carried around and operated in the hand. These may also include voice communication capabilities, onboard sensors that allow the devices to capture information, and built-in features for synchronizing local data with remote locations. Wireless telecommunication carriers play a crucial role in the mobile device industry by providing the infrastructure and services that enable mobile devices to connect to the internet and communicate with other devices. For instance, in February 2023, according to Uswitch Limited, a UK-based financial conduct authority, beginning in 2022, there were 71.8 million mobile connections in the UK, a 3.8% (or around 2.6 million) increase over 2021. The UK population is expected to grow to 68.3 million by 2025, of which 95% (or around 65 million individuals) will own a smartphone. Therefore, the increasing use of mobile devices is driving the growth of the wireless telecommunication carrier market.

Global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market Trend: Anticipating The Impact Of 5G On The Telecoms Industry
The biggest forthcoming change in the telecoms industry is the emergence of fifth-generation mobile networks (5G). 5G is expected to be much faster than the present 4G network. The 5G network is yet to be commercially available and this new-generation mobile network is likely to provide the capacity needed to support the IoT (Internet Of Things) revolution. Low latency is another important feature expected from 5G.
Global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market Trend: Ericsson Introduces TCC Software Toolbox For Enhanced 5G Experiences
Major companies operating in the wireless telecommunication carriers market are focused on introducing new software toolboxes for real-time 5G experiences. Software toolboxes are used to resolve lags and interruptions in mobile networks, enabling time-critical use cases at scale. For instance, in February 2023, Samsung Electronics, a South Korea-based Home appliance company, launched virtualized RAN (vRAN) software, designed to enhance performance and energy efficiency for network operators. The updated vRAN introduces a suite of smart features that increase bandwidth support for Massive MIMO radios and analyze hourly traffic patterns to optimize network conditions. Additionally, the new capabilities include an automated sleep mode feature aimed at reducing energy consumption, aligning with the industry's focus on sustainable practices. These innovations are positioned to support the next phase of network virtualization, addressing the evolving needs of telecom operator.

What Defines the Wireless Telecommunication Carriers Market?
The wireless telecommunications carriers market includes revenues earned by entities by providing telecommunications services such as operating and maintaining the switching and transmission facilities to provide telecommunications services via airwaves. The services provided by the companies in this industry include cellular phone services, wireless internet access, and wireless video. The market value includes the value of related goods sold by the service provider or included within the service offering. Only goods and services traded between entities or sold to end consumers are included. The wireless telecommunications carriers market is segmented into cellular/mobile telephone services and wireless internet services.
